
Over a two-month period, contributed to the metabrainz/listenbrainz-server repository by delivering three user-facing features focused on accessibility, observability, and UI clarity. Developed a noscript messaging system using HTML and CSS to improve the experience for users without JavaScript, and implemented a frontend service status dashboard displaying real-time operational metrics. Enhanced the dashboard by refining date formatting and removing unnecessary data, leveraging React and TypeScript for maintainable UI utilities. Prioritized progressive enhancement and clear labeling to reduce user confusion, while centralizing formatting logic for future extensibility. No bugs were fixed, with efforts concentrated on feature delivery and frontend consistency improvements.
Concise monthly summary for 2026-03 focusing on business value and technical achievements. Key highlights: - Feature delivered: Service Status Display Enhancements for metabrainz/listenbrainz-server, including improved date formatting and removal of unnecessary load value data. - Implemented UI utilities for formatting durations and dates to improve clarity and consistency. - Reduced UI noise and payload by removing load value data, improving perceived performance and user experience. - Delivered with minimal risk, leveraging a single focused commit and clear change boundaries. Overall impact: - Enhanced service status visibility with clearer, more actionable information for users. - Improved maintainability through centralized formatting utilities, enabling faster future enhancements. - Demonstrated end-to-end delivery from code changes to user-facing improvements. Technologies/skills demonstrated: - Frontend UI refinement, JavaScript/TypeScript - Utility function development for formatting durations/dates - Code cleanup and data minimization for UI surfaces - Clear commit-based traceability (ec1be660bcff8b8111f0a7c38584f4e48beb909e)
Concise monthly summary for 2026-03 focusing on business value and technical achievements. Key highlights: - Feature delivered: Service Status Display Enhancements for metabrainz/listenbrainz-server, including improved date formatting and removal of unnecessary load value data. - Implemented UI utilities for formatting durations and dates to improve clarity and consistency. - Reduced UI noise and payload by removing load value data, improving perceived performance and user experience. - Delivered with minimal risk, leveraging a single focused commit and clear change boundaries. Overall impact: - Enhanced service status visibility with clearer, more actionable information for users. - Improved maintainability through centralized formatting utilities, enabling faster future enhancements. - Demonstrated end-to-end delivery from code changes to user-facing improvements. Technologies/skills demonstrated: - Frontend UI refinement, JavaScript/TypeScript - Utility function development for formatting durations/dates - Code cleanup and data minimization for UI surfaces - Clear commit-based traceability (ec1be660bcff8b8111f0a7c38584f4e48beb909e)
February 2026 performance summary for metabrainz/listenbrainz-server: Delivered two user-facing features with a focus on accessibility and observability. Implemented Noscript messaging for non-JS users with a dedicated noscript template and CSS, and introduced a frontend Service Status dashboard displaying current service health metrics (service time, database dump age, stats age, and incoming listen counts) with clearer labels. No major bugs fixed this month; prioritized UI consistency and naming refinements to reduce user confusion. Impact: improved accessibility for non-JS users, better real-time visibility into service health, and clearer operational metrics aiding faster issue diagnosis. Technologies/skills demonstrated: frontend templating, HTML/CSS, progressive enhancement, observability design, UI/UX labeling, and collaboration via commits (including a co-authored note).
February 2026 performance summary for metabrainz/listenbrainz-server: Delivered two user-facing features with a focus on accessibility and observability. Implemented Noscript messaging for non-JS users with a dedicated noscript template and CSS, and introduced a frontend Service Status dashboard displaying current service health metrics (service time, database dump age, stats age, and incoming listen counts) with clearer labels. No major bugs fixed this month; prioritized UI consistency and naming refinements to reduce user confusion. Impact: improved accessibility for non-JS users, better real-time visibility into service health, and clearer operational metrics aiding faster issue diagnosis. Technologies/skills demonstrated: frontend templating, HTML/CSS, progressive enhancement, observability design, UI/UX labeling, and collaboration via commits (including a co-authored note).

Overview of all repositories you've contributed to across your timeline